Unique Salt Effect on the High Yield Synthesis of Acid-Labile Terpene Oxides Using Hydrogen Peroxide under Acidic Aqueous Conditions

[摘要]Acid-labile epoxides such as alpha-pinene oxide are (effectively) synthesized in high yield from the epoxidation of terpenes with aqueous H(2)O(2) catalyzed by Na(2)WO(4), [Me(n-C(8)H(17))(3)N]HSO(4), and PhP(O)(OH)(2) in the presence of Na(2)SO(4) as an auxiliary additive under organic solvent-free conditions at ambient temperature. Origin of the salt effect is considered that the addition of a saturated amount of Na(2)SO(4) to aqueous H(2)O(2) strongly inhibited the undesired hydrolysis of the acid-labile epoxide products, despite the highly acidic reaction conditions.
